400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> 软件攻略 > 文章详情

zstack如何使用

作者:路由通
|
58人看过
发布时间:2026-02-21 03:17:09
标签:
ZStack作为一款开源的云计算管理平台,其使用方法是众多开发者和运维人员关注的焦点。本文将深入浅出地解析ZStack的核心操作,从环境部署、资源管理到高级功能实践,提供一份详尽的实战指南。无论您是初次接触还是希望深化理解,都能从中获得系统性的知识和可落地的操作步骤,助您高效驾驭这一云平台。
zstack如何使用

       在当今企业数字化转型的浪潮中,云计算基础设施的自主可控与高效管理变得至关重要。ZStack(ZStack云平台)作为一款性能强劲、功能齐全的开源云计算解决方案,因其轻量、敏捷、产品化的特点,受到了众多企业和技术团队的青睐。然而,面对一个功能丰富的平台,如何上手并熟练运用其各项能力,常常是使用者面临的第一个挑战。本文旨在充当您的实战手册,抛开晦涩的理论,直接切入核心操作场景,手把手带您掌握ZStack的使用精髓。

       一、 部署与初始配置:打下坚实基石

       万事开头难,一个稳定可靠的部署是后续所有操作的前提。ZStack提供了灵活的部署方式,最常见的是单节点一体化部署,它能够快速地将管理节点、计算节点和网络服务部署在同一台物理服务器上,非常适合测试、开发和小型生产环境。

       您需要准备一台满足基本配置要求的服务器,并确保网络通畅。从ZStack官方网站获取最新的安装镜像后,通过光盘或优盘启动服务器,图形化的安装界面将引导您完成操作系统安装与ZStack核心软件的部署。这个过程几乎是全自动的,您只需关注几个关键点:为管理节点设置固定的网络地址、规划好存储路径、并设置强健的管理员密码。安装完成后,通过浏览器访问指定的网络地址和端口号,您将看到ZStack清新直观的Web管理界面,使用刚才设置的账号密码登录,您的云计算之旅便正式启程。

       二、 核心概念快速理解:区域、集群与主机

       在开始创建虚拟机之前,有必要厘清ZStack的几个核心资源模型。这就像搭建积木,了解每一块积木的作用,才能构建出稳固的城堡。

       “区域”是最高级别的物理隔离单元,通常代表一个独立的数据中心。一个ZStack云环境至少包含一个区域。在区域之下是“集群”,它是一组具有相同架构(如处理器指令集)和共享同一种主存储的物理主机的集合,是进行虚拟机高可用和动态迁移的边界。而“主机”就是集群内的物理服务器,是承载虚拟机运行的实体。理解这三者的层级关系(区域包含集群,集群包含主机),对于后续的资源规划和运维管理至关重要。

       三、 基础设施资源池化:添加主机与存储

       云计算的魅力在于将硬件资源池化。登录管理界面后,首要任务就是将您的物理服务器(主机)和存储设备纳入管理。在“资源中心”或类似菜单下,找到添加主机的功能。您需要提供主机的网络地址与根用户凭据,ZStack代理程序会自动安装并完成注册。成功添加后,该主机的处理器、内存等信息将出现在资源列表中。

       存储分为主存储和备份存储。主存储用于存放虚拟机的运行磁盘,要求高性能和低延迟,常见的类型包括本地存储、网络文件系统存储等。备份存储则用于存放镜像模板、快照和备份文件,对容量要求较高,如对象存储或另一套网络文件系统。根据您的环境,在界面引导下添加相应的存储资源,并关联到对应的集群,整个资源池便初具规模。

       四、 网络蓝图规划:创建二层网络与三层网络

       网络是虚拟世界的血脉。ZStack提供了强大且灵活的网络服务。首先需要创建的是“二层网络”,它对应于物理网络中的一个广播域,例如一个虚拟局域网。您可以根据物理网卡和交换机配置,创建虚拟局域网类型的二层网络,并为其指定一个用于识别的标签。

       在二层网络之上,需要创建“三层网络”来提供网络地址分配和路由功能。这里您将接触到ZStack的核心网络服务之一:云路由网络。创建三层网络时,您需要指定一个网段(例如192.168.1.0/24),并启用动态主机配置协议服务。ZStack会自动虚拟出一台高性能的路由器,为连接到该网络的虚拟机提供网络地址分配、网络地址转换和端口转发等服务,使得虚拟机能够轻松访问外部网络。

       五、 镜像与模板管理:虚拟机的“模具”

       镜像文件是创建虚拟机的模板。ZStack支持多种格式,如qcow2、raw等。您可以将已有的操作系统镜像文件上传到备份存储中。管理界面通常提供本地上传或通过远程网络地址添加镜像的功能。上传后,镜像会出现在镜像仓库列表里。

       为了进一步提升虚拟机创建效率,您可以基于一个安装好操作系统和基础软件的虚拟机,创建“虚拟机模板”。模板保存了虚拟机的完整磁盘状态,后续可以直接从模板克隆出新的、立即可用的虚拟机,省去了重复安装操作系统的过程,是实现快速、一致化部署的利器。

       六、 创建第一台虚拟机:从零到一的实践

       现在,让我们动手创建第一台虚拟机。在虚拟机实例页面,点击创建,您会进入一个详细的配置向导。首先为虚拟机命名,并选择上一步中准备好的镜像或模板。接着,选择计算规格,即虚拟处理器核心数和内存大小,这决定了虚拟机的运算能力。

       然后,选择虚拟机将要部署的集群(系统会自动在集群内选择合适的主机),并为其分配磁盘。最关键的一步是配置网络:选择您已经创建好的三层网络,虚拟机启动后将自动从云路由获取一个网络地址。确认所有配置后,点击创建,稍等片刻,一台崭新的虚拟机便会在您的资源池中运行起来。通过控制台连接功能,您可以像操作物理机一样进入其系统进行操作。

       七、 磁盘与快照管理:数据的保护与回滚

       虚拟机的磁盘可以动态管理。在虚拟机运行期间,您可以为其添加新的数据磁盘,以扩展存储空间。更重要的是“快照”功能,它能捕获虚拟机在某个时间点的完整磁盘状态。在计划进行重大系统变更或软件升级前,创建一个快照是最佳实践。如果变更后出现问题,您可以瞬间将磁盘回滚到创建快照时的状态,极大地保障了业务连续性。快照创建速度快,且支持多层快照链,提供了灵活的数据保护机制。

       八、 账号与资源配额:多租户与精细化管理

       当需要为多个团队或项目共享云资源时,账号和配额系统就派上了用场。您可以创建多个子账号,并为每个账号分配独立的资源配额,例如最多能创建多少台虚拟机、使用多少处理器核心和内存、消耗多少存储空间等。子账号拥有独立的登录界面和资源视图,只能查看和管理自己被授权的资源,实现了资源的逻辑隔离和成本管控。这是构建安全、有序的私有云环境不可或缺的功能。

       九、 高可用性配置:保障业务永续运行

       对于生产系统,高可用性是刚性需求。ZStack提供了虚拟机级别的高可用功能。当您为一个集群启用了高可用后,如果某台物理主机因硬件故障意外宕机,运行在该主机上的、启用了高可用属性的虚拟机,会被系统自动在集群内其他健康的主机上重启,从而将业务中断时间降到最低。配置此功能通常需要共享存储的支持,以确保虚拟机的磁盘在任何主机上都能被访问。

       十、 动态迁移技术:无感知的负载均衡与维护

       动态迁移是体现云计算灵活性的核心技术之一。它允许您在不关闭虚拟机、不影响其内部业务运行的情况下,将其从一台物理主机在线迁移到另一台主机。这在两种场景下极为有用:一是当某台主机负载过高时,可以手动迁移部分虚拟机以实现负载均衡;二是在需要对物理主机进行硬件维护或升级时,可以先将所有虚拟机迁走,实现用户无感知的底层运维。该功能同样依赖于共享存储。

       十一、 网络高级功能:安全组与端口转发

       为了加强虚拟机的网络安全,ZStack提供了“安全组”功能。您可以将其理解为一个虚拟防火墙。通过创建安全组并定义一系列入方向和出方向的访问规则(例如允许来自某个网段的传输控制协议3389端口访问),然后将安全组绑定到虚拟机的网卡上,就能实现精细化的网络流量控制,这是保护虚拟机免受外部攻击的重要手段。

       此外,对于云路由网络下的虚拟机,如果您希望从外部网络直接访问其上的某个服务(如网站),可以使用“端口转发”规则。在云路由上配置一条规则,将公网网络地址的特定端口流量转发到虚拟机私网网络地址的对应端口,即可实现服务的对外发布。

       十二、 监控与告警:掌控云平台脉搏

       一个成熟的运维体系离不开监控。ZStack内置了丰富的监控指标,涵盖物理主机的处理器使用率、内存使用率、网络流量,以及虚拟机的各项性能数据。您可以在管理界面上直观地查看实时曲线和历史趋势。更重要的是,您可以配置告警规则,例如当某个主机的处理器使用率连续5分钟超过90%时,系统可以通过邮件或自定义脚本发出告警,让运维人员能够提前介入,防范于未然。

       十三、 备份与恢复:构筑最后防线

       虽然快照能快速回滚,但作为一种本地保护,它无法防范存储级别的灾难。ZStack的备份功能可以将虚拟机的完整状态(包括磁盘和配置)定期备份到远端的备份存储上。您可以制定备份策略,设定执行周期和保留数量。一旦本地数据发生不可恢复的损坏,可以从远端备份存储中将虚拟机完整恢复,这是数据安全的最后一道坚固防线。

       十四、 应用中心与自动化部署

       为了进一步提升运维自动化水平,ZStack的“应用中心”提供了应用模板的一键部署能力。管理员或开发者可以将复杂的多层级应用(例如一个包含网络服务器、数据库、缓存的应用栈)打包成一个模板。用户只需要在应用中心选择该模板,指定几个基本参数,系统就能自动按顺序创建出所有关联的虚拟机、网络和配置,实现分钟级的应用环境交付,极大地提升了效率。

       十五、 应用程序接口与命令行工具:赋能自动化运维

       对于需要大规模、程序化管理的场景,图形界面可能不是最高效的方式。ZStack提供了完善的表述性状态传递应用程序接口和功能强大的命令行工具。通过应用程序接口,您可以使用任何支持超文本传输协议的编程语言(如Python)编写脚本,实现对云资源的全生命周期管理。命令行工具则提供了类似传统服务器的操作体验,适合习惯终端操作的运维人员。这两者是实现持续集成与持续交付、基础设施即代码等现代运维理念的基石。

       十六、 日常维护与最佳实践建议

       最后,分享一些日常使用的贴心建议。定期检查管理节点和计算节点的系统更新与安全补丁;为不同的业务规划独立的网络和存储资源池,避免相互影响;在删除任何资源(尤其是存储)前,务必二次确认其关联性;充分利用标签功能为资源打上业务、部门、环境等标识,便于后期筛选和管理;建立完善的文档,记录网络规划、账号权限、特殊配置等信息。良好的习惯能让云平台运行得更加稳定、高效。

       通过以上十六个环节的系统性梳理,相信您已经对ZStack云平台的核心使用方法和高级功能有了全面而深入的认识。从最初的部署入门,到资源的精细化管理,再到保障业务连续性的高可用与备份策略,ZStack提供了一整套企业级的解决方案。技术的价值在于应用,建议您结合自身的实际环境,从创建一个测试网络和虚拟机开始,逐步探索和实践各个功能模块。唯有亲手操作,不断尝试,才能真正将ZStack的强大能力转化为驱动您业务创新与发展的澎湃动力。云的世界已经打开,期待您驾驭自如,创想无限。

相关文章
vivado如何后仿真
在数字逻辑设计流程中,后仿真是验证设计在特定硬件上时序行为的关键环节。本文旨在提供一份关于使用维瓦多(Vivado)设计套件进行后仿真的详尽指南。内容将涵盖从生成仿真必需文件、配置仿真设置、运行仿真到分析结果的完整流程,并深入探讨时序约束、时序报告解读以及常见问题排查等核心要点,助力设计者确保其现场可编程门阵列(FPGA)设计的功能正确性与时序收敛。
2026-02-21 03:16:59
108人看过
fpga如何选择ddr
在当今高速数据处理领域,现场可编程门阵列(FPGA)与双倍数据速率同步动态随机存取存储器(DDR SDRAM)的协同工作至关重要。本文旨在为工程师与开发者提供一份详尽的选择指南。文章将深入探讨从理解FPGA与存储器的接口基础,到评估项目在带宽、容量、延迟等方面的具体需求,再到综合分析不同代际DDR存储器(如DDR3、DDR4)的特性与成本效益。同时,我们将审视FPGA厂商提供的存储器控制器(Memory Controller)知识产权(IP)核的支持情况、印刷电路板(PCB)布局的复杂性,以及系统功耗与散热要求等关键因素,旨在帮助读者做出技术性与经济性平衡的最优决策。
2026-02-21 03:16:55
233人看过
如何使用dxp软件
本文将全面解析如何使用设计体验平台软件,涵盖从软件认知、环境配置到核心功能模块的深度应用。文章将详细阐述项目管理、界面设计、原型交互、设计系统构建以及团队协作等关键环节的操作方法与最佳实践,旨在帮助设计师与产品团队系统掌握这一工具,提升数字产品设计效率与质量。
2026-02-21 03:16:45
357人看过
电表5a什么意思
电表上标注的“5A”是一个关键的规格参数,它直接关系到电能计量设备的测量范围和承载能力。简单来说,它代表了电表的基本电流值。本文将深入解析“5A”的具体含义,探讨其与最大电流、电表类型、家庭用电负荷、过载能力以及智能电表功能等多个维度的关联。文章将结合国家相关标准,为您详细解读如何根据“5A”参数选择合适的电表,以及它在日常用电管理和安全中的重要作用,帮助您从专业角度全面理解这一常见却至关重要的标识。
2026-02-21 03:16:39
118人看过
场效应如何判断
场效应判断是电子工程与物理学中的核心技能,涉及对场效应管(FET)工作状态与性能的精准评估。本文将从基本原理出发,系统阐述通过静态参数测量、转移特性与输出特性曲线分析、夹断电压与开启电压判定、跨导计算、温度效应观察、噪声性能测试、频率响应评估、极限参数验证以及在实际电路中的应用观测等十二个关键维度,结合官方权威资料,提供一套完整、深入且实用的判断方法论。
2026-02-21 03:16:38
145人看过
为什么word表格复制后会跳页
在日常使用文字处理软件处理文档时,许多用户都遇到过将表格从一个文档复制到另一个文档后,页面布局突然错乱、内容“跳页”的困扰。这种现象不仅影响文档的美观与专业性,更会打乱整体的排版逻辑。本文将深入剖析其背后成因,从软件默认格式继承、页面与段落设置冲突、表格自身属性等多个维度,系统性地解释“跳页”问题的根源。同时,结合官方技术文档与实用操作技巧,提供一套从预防到修复的完整解决方案,帮助您彻底掌握表格复制的控制权,确保文档排版始终精准如一。
2026-02-21 03:16:32
358人看过